Professional Visa Business ...
Belize > Salvador
Professional Visa Business ... Belize Samoa
Professional Visa Business ... Belize San Marino
Professional Visa Business ... Belize Sao Tome
Professional Visa Business ... Belize Senegal
Professional Visa Business ... Belize Serbia